Position Description

The Division of General Internal Medicine and Health Services Research in the Department of Medicine at the David Geffen School of Medicine at UCLA is recruiting full-time clinician educators at the Instructor, Assistant, Associate, or full Professor ranks for multiple primary care practices in Southern California.Responsibilities include a minimum of 36 hours per week of direct patient care; clinical teaching of medical students and/or residents; participation in various professional activities including teaching, scholarly contributions, and administration; and participation in university or public service.The successful candidate must be board eligible or board certified in a primary specialty. Demonstrated skill in clinical teaching and professional practice is required. An M.D. or D.O. is required.
